JUI-F To Start Countrywide Consultations From August 2026

The JUI-F has said it will launch a nationwide consultative process in August 2026 to determine the future course of its political campaign. The initiative is expected to involve the party office-bearers at the provincial and district level.

Public Rallies To Be Held In Punjab

JUI-F will hold major public gatherings across Punjab in September, October and November 2026 after the consultation phase. The rallies planned will form an important part of the party’s strategy of public mobilisation.

Maulana Fazlur Rehman Takes A Firm Political Stand

Maulana Fazlur Rehman has become ever more strident in his condemnation of military participation in politics. His public statements have dared the military leadership to enter electoral politics if it believes it has the backing of the people.

JUI-F’s Campaign May Impact Political Discourse In Pakistan

The JUI-F’s nationwide consultation drive is a crucial development in Pakistan’s political scene as the party gears up for a new phase of mobilisation. The conventions in Quetta, Peshawar, Sukkur and Multan in August are meant to bridge the gap between the national leadership and the provincial and district bodies.
